Short Weekend Ride to Shivanasamudra Falls and Bangalore

It was Wednesday evening, when i finalized to meet up my Friends at Bangalore on Sunday. Now my bike wasn't serviced and the SVC guys weren't ready to give my bike by Friday. Tried booking tickets through rain /Bus but wasn't successful - somehow managed to book my Return tickets for sunday. Checked up with couple of my friends whether someone had any plans to ride via Bangalore and indeed there were a few (i would say 3 ppl) - confirmed my Ride as Pillion first time

As Planned we started by 3am on saturday - My friend Tarun picked me up in his C500 and we were heading to DLF where Steve would be waiting for us.In another 20 min, we reached and had a quick chat with Steve and Ananth who was there to send us off. One more person who would join our ride was Yuvi who would join us near Poonammallee. We started our Ride and after few kms from Poonamalle Yuvi joined us and there it was nice chilly ride away from chennai city and we cruised in 90's and the C500 vibes kept me awake

Took a Short Tea-Break at Vellore and continued ride - tanked up our bikes at Krishnagiri and reached Kamat for breakfast. With our tummies full we started our ride to bangalore. Now we realised that we hadn't clicked any pick - clicked a group pic before we left the hotel and rode 40kms to reached bangalore and Praful was waiting near the junction to direct us to Nice Road. After a short chat about the routes to take and we took left for Nice Road. After the Toll for Tumkur Road, me and Tarun took the left for the falls; whereas Steve and yuvi went straight ahead as they had a long ride to Belgaum.

Group - Tarun - Steve - Yuvi - Me

From there on i took the bars and was riding meanwhile Tarun dozing off as a pillion :-) Soon we reached Shivanasamudra and checked with locals for the route and reached Barachukki Falls first. Being a holiday weekend, there was a good number of people flocked over and We started to click the pictures of the falls. It was a memsmerising view and seriously got to make another trip during the full season time. Clicked some photos and tried to trek/walk down to the bottom of the falls - but riding as a pillion from chennai was hard and that toll on my didnt allow me to go down.

Pictures of Barachukki









Gaganachukki from the other side

Some pics enroute to Gaganachukki






From there on we moved to another Falls - Gaganachukki (Cauvery Falls) - another fantastic set of falls and the view was awesome from the View point. This time i had my Nikon S3100 - which was good but lacked the zoom. Tarun who was with his SLR set forgot his zoom lens, so both of us weren't to zoom and take some close up shots of the falls. It was 5pm, and we decided to ride to mysore and try to take some pics of the Mysore place litted up - but by the time we reached it was around 6.30pm and as we didn't book any room for stay and being an long weekend - all the lodges/hotels were full and we had a hard time finding one. finally somehow managed to find 2 single rooms which were the last in that lodge and crashed in our luggage and went right away to the palace. Badluck the lights were lit only for half-an hour that the usual 1 hours and we were 10 minutes late With no other option went back to room and got refreshed - had dinner and went to sleep as we were to start early by 5.30am.





Alarm rang by 5am and called up Tarun in another room to get ready - by the time we checked our it was 6am and went directly to the Palace to click some early morning snaps. We found the main entrace gate wasn't gaurded and tarun set inside the rail to click the palace with his wide angle lens - meanwhile i stood gaurd for him and the bike :grin: Tarun returned with some decent pics and after my pic with palace backdrop - moved ahead to the Airforce Selection Board where i spent a week when i wrote my SSB and had a chat with the Security and convinced him to allow me to take a pic and felt good as am gonna meet up the friends whom i made 7 years ago here, at Bangalore the same evening



From there Tarun left me at the Busstand and left to ooty; i took a bus to Bangalore - Met my friends and had a nice time. Took my Bus back to Chennai with some nice, beautiful and warm feelings.
